首页 / 韩国VPS推荐 / 正文
MySQL注册服务详解,mysql注册服务命令

Time:2025年01月06日 Read:9 评论:42 作者:y21dr45

背景介绍

MySQL注册服务详解,mysql注册服务命令

在现代软件开发中,数据库扮演着至关重要的角色,MySQL作为一款开源的关系型数据库管理系统(RDBMS),因其高性能、稳定性和易用性而广受欢迎,为了确保MySQL数据库能够在系统启动时自动运行,并将其纳入操作系统的服务体系,我们需要将其注册为Windows服务,本文将详细介绍如何将MySQL注册为Windows服务,并探讨相关操作步骤和常见问题解决方法。

一、什么是MySQL服务?

MySQL服务是指在操作系统层面上以独立服务形式运行的MySQL数据库实例,通过将MySQL注册为服务,用户可以在操作系统启动时自动启动数据库,并通过操作系统的服务管理工具进行管理,而无需手动启动数据库,这种机制提高了数据库管理的便捷性和系统的稳定性。

二、注册MySQL服务的步骤

安装MySQL

在注册服务之前,请确保你的系统上已经安装了MySQL,你可以从MySQL的官方网站下载并安装它,或者使用包管理工具进行安装。

创建配置文件

在安装完成后,需要创建一个名为my.ini的文本文件,用于配置MySQL服务的参数,以下是一个示例配置文件的内容:

[mysqld]
basedir=C:/Program Files/MySQL/MySQL Server 8.0/
datadir=C:/ProgramData/MySQL/MySQL Server 8.0/Data
port=3306
socket=C:/ProgramData/MySQL/MySQL Server 8.0/Socket/mysql.sock

basedir表示MySQL安装路径,datadir表示数据存储路径,port表示监听端口,socket表示套接字文件路径,这些参数可以根据实际情况进行修改。

注册MySQL服务

打开命令提示符窗口,并以管理员身份运行,进入MySQL安装目录的bin文件夹,执行以下命令注册MySQL服务:

mysqld --install MySQL --defaults-file="C:\Program Files\MySQL\MySQL Server 8.0\my.ini"

MySQL是你给MySQL服务设置的服务名称,--defaults-file参数指定了刚刚创建的配置文件路径,如果命令执行成功,你会看到如下提示信息:

Service successfully installed.

启动MySQL服务

注册完成后,使用以下命令启动MySQL服务:

net start MySQL

MySQL已成功注册为Windows服务,并且可以通过服务管理器进行启动和停止操作。

验证MySQL服务是否注册成功

使用以下命令查看MySQL服务的状态:

sc query MySQL

如果MySQL服务已成功注册并正在运行,将显示以下信息:

STATE              : 4  RUNNING

三、常见问题和解决方案

服务未启动

如果MySQL服务未能成功启动,首先检查日志文件,确保没有错误信息,日志文件通常位于数据目录下的hostname.err文件中,确保以管理员身份运行命令提示符,以便有足够的权限进行操作。

端口冲突

如果MySQL服务启动失败,可能是由于默认端口3306已被其他应用程序占用,可以在my.ini配置文件中更改监听端口,

port=3307

然后重新启动MySQL服务。

权限问题

确保以管理员身份运行命令提示符,以便成功注册和启动MySQL服务,如果没有管理员权限,可能会导致注册或启动失败。

四、总结

通过以上步骤,你已经成功将MySQL注册为Windows服务,并且可以通过服务管理器进行启动和停止操作,注册MySQL为服务不仅可以提高数据库管理的便捷性,还能确保数据库在系统启动时自动运行,从而提高系统的稳定性和可靠性,无论是开发环境还是生产环境,合理管理MySQL服务都是确保数据可用性和应用稳定性的关键,希望本文能帮助你更好地理解和实现MySQL服务的注册和管理。

标签: mysql注册服务 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1